  • thats my favorite saw to run is the 390xpg what are your thought on a 395

  • I like them. It is toooooo bad they (Husky Engineers) did not spec the 394/395's with the 2100 crank configuration??? A couple pounds less with the same power. That would be an animal saw. Of course you can get a big bore kit and add ~ 6cc's > 99 total. Equal displacement just different ways of getting there. The 395 actually has a bigger rod bearing than a 394 which will handle the stress of the BB kit a little better in my humble opinion. Are your saws zipped?

  • rpm please

  • Here are the three; at idle 3300 +/-, short full throttle blast w/42" bar and chain out of the wood 15000 +/-, while the bar is buried in a 4' red fir butt log 12750 +/-.
